Bez kategorii

Przykład nawigacji w Android Studio – tutorial

• Bookmarks: 1

Navigation Drawer jest jednym z najważniejszych elementów interfejsu użytkownika w aplikacjach mobilnych. Jest to pasek boczny, który pozwala na wygodne i intuicyjne poruszanie się po różnych sekcjach i funkcjonalnościach aplikacji. W tym przykładzie przedstawiony zostanie sposób implementacji Navigation Drawer w Android Studio, dzięki czemu będziemy mogli poznać jego działanie oraz możliwości dostosowania do indywidualnych potrzeb. Dzięki temu wprowadzeniu będziemy mogli lepiej zrozumieć, jak wykorzystać ten element w naszych własnych projektach.

Jak stworzyć navigation drawer w aplikacji mobilnej w Android Studio?

Aby stworzyć navigation drawer w aplikacji mobilnej w Android Studio, należy postępować według następujących kroków:

1. Utwórz nowy projekt aplikacji mobilnej w Android Studio.

2. W pliku activity_main.xml dodaj element DrawerLayout jako główny kontener dla widoku.

3. Wewnątrz DrawerLayout dodaj dwa elementy: NavigationView i FrameLayout.

4. W NavigationView zdefiniuj menu, które będzie wyświetlane w navigation drawer.

5. W pliku strings.xml zdefiniuj etykiety dla poszczególnych opcji menu.

6. W pliku MainActivity.java dodaj kod, który będzie obsługiwał otwieranie i zamykanie navigation drawer oraz wybieranie opcji z menu.

7. Przetestuj działanie aplikacji i dostosuj wygląd navigation drawer do swoich potrzeb.

Pamiętaj, że navigation drawer jest tylko jednym z wielu sposobów na nawigację w aplikacji mobilnej. Zawsze warto przemyśleć, czy jest on odpowiedni dla Twojego projektu i czy nie lepiej użyć innych rozwiązań.

Wykorzystanie navigation drawer do nawigacji między ekranami w aplikacji Android

Navigation drawer jest popularnym narzędziem wykorzystywanym w aplikacjach na system Android do nawigacji między różnymi ekranami. Jest to wysuwane menu, które pozwala użytkownikowi na łatwe przełączanie się między różnymi funkcjonalnościami aplikacji. Dzięki temu rozwiązaniu, użytkownik może szybko i wygodnie przemieszczać się po aplikacji bez konieczności powrotu do głównego ekranu. Navigation drawer jest często stosowany w celu ułatwienia użytkownikom korzystania z aplikacji oraz poprawy ich doświadczenia z nią.

Najlepsze praktyki przy projektowaniu i implementacji navigation drawer w aplikacjach mobilnych

Navigation drawer, czyli szuflada nawigacyjna, jest popularnym elementem w aplikacjach mobilnych. Jest to wysuwane menu boczne, które umożliwia użytkownikom szybkie i łatwe poruszanie się po różnych sekcjach aplikacji.

Podczas projektowania i implementacji navigation drawer należy pamiętać o kilku ważnych praktykach. Po pierwsze, należy zadbać o czytelność i przejrzystość menu. Powinno ono zawierać tylko najważniejsze opcje, aby nie przytłoczyć użytkownika zbyt dużą ilością informacji.

Kolejną ważną kwestią jest odpowiednie rozmieszczenie elementów w szufladzie nawigacyjnej. Najlepiej umieścić je w kolejności od najważniejszych do mniej istotnych. Dodatkowo, warto dodać możliwość dostosowania kolejności opcji przez użytkownika.

Ważnym aspektem jest również spójność z resztą interfejsu aplikacji. Navigation drawer powinien mieć podobny wygląd i styl do pozostałych elementów, aby całość była estetyczna i spójna.

Kolejną praktyką jest umieszczenie przycisku otwierającego szufladę nawigacyjną w widocznym miejscu, np. w górnym rogu ekranu. Dzięki temu użytkownik będzie miał łatwy dostęp do menu bez konieczności przewijania całej strony.

Ważne jest również zadbanie o responsywność szuflady nawigacyjnej. Powinna ona dostosowywać się do różnych rozmiarów ekranów i wyświetlać się poprawnie na urządzeniach o różnej wielkości.

Podsumowując, przy projektowaniu i implementacji navigation drawer w aplikacjach mobilnych należy pamiętać o czytelności, spójności z resztą interfejsu, odpowiednim rozmieszczeniu elementów oraz responsywności. Dzięki temu użytkownicy będą mieli łatwy dostęp do ważnych funkcji aplikacji i będą mogli szybko poruszać się po jej różnych sekcjach.

Navigation Drawer w Android Studio jest bardzo przydatnym narzędziem, które umożliwia łatwe i intuicyjne poruszanie się po aplikacji. Dzięki niemu użytkownik może szybko przejść do różnych sekcji i funkcji bez konieczności przewijania lub szukania w menu. W tym przykładzie pokazano, jak prostym kodem można stworzyć funkcjonalny navigation drawer, który można dostosować do swoich potrzeb. Warto wykorzystać tę funkcję w swoich projektach, aby zapewnić użytkownikom wygodne i efektywne korzystanie z aplikacji.

4 comments
0 notes
3 views
bookmark icon

Write a comment...

Twój adres e-mail nie zostanie opublikowany. Wymagane pola są oznaczone *